What can I burn on a multi-fuel range?
As their identify suggests, you possibly can burn extra than simply wooden logs on a multifuel range. Options embody briquettes, smokeless coal, and manufactured logs (sometimes created from waste wooden or espresso grounds).
This means you may have higher flexibility in your gas sort and are capable of pivot in response to gross sales or reductions – making it extra reasonably priced to warmth your own home. 2. Pallets
(Image credit score: Getty Images)
Pallets can look like a straightforward and cost-effective gas supply for a range –they’re usually available free of charge on websites like Freecycle.
However, many pallets – these marked MB – are handled with methyl bromide to forestall decay and infestations. When burned, methyl bromide produces extremely poisonous fumes which might be launched into your front room and doubtlessly severely hurt your loved ones. The fumes may also be launched into the ambiance via the chimney, inflicting extra environmental harm.
Some pallets are heat-treated or kiln-dried slightly than being handled with methyl bromide, however these must also not be burned indoors, as you do not know what different chemical compounds they’ve come into contact with.
‘Wooden pallets which are contaminated in any means, whether or not with paint, grime, oil, or different unknown substances, shouldn’t be burned, as something on the wooden could possibly be launched into the air because it burns,’ advises specialists from Alpha Pallets.
Even in case you can verify that the wooden is totally unaffected, it nonetheless would not make good firewood, and also you should not burn the sort of wooden in a woodburner or a multi-fuel range. ‘Pallet wooden may be very dry and smaller than typical firewood, that means that any fireplace made utilizing wooden from pallets will burn massive and scorching – not what you need in an indoor fire. It additionally burns quick, so the fireplace will burn out rapidly and wish common refilling, so you might want extra wooden than you anticipate to produce your fireplace,’ explains specialists from Alpha Pallets.

3. Wet wooden
(Image credit score: Getty Images)
Wet wooden is among the sorts of wooden you need to by no means use in a wooden burner – and this additionally applies to a multi-fuel range.
‘It’s essential to burn solely dry wooden. If moist wooden is used, the smoke produced will improve upkeep and restore wants, making it more durable for chimney sweeps to maintain your set up in a secure, efficient situation,’ explains Douglas Kent, technical and analysis director on the Society for the Protection of Ancient Buildings. Burning moist wooden may improve your danger of chimney fires.
There can also be an environmental value to burning moist wooden. ‘Burning dry wooden can also be a part of the answer to lowering the environmental influence of solid-fuel heating. Small retail baggage of firewood logs can include moist wooden, so they’re unsuitable for burning with out additional seasoning,’ provides Douglas.

4. House coal
(Image credit score: Getty Images)
Go again 60 years, and coal would’ve been the go-to gas for heating our properties. However, since 2023, it has been unlawful to promote home coal to be used within the residence. This is because of issues concerning the air pollution it produces and the unfavourable well being implications. If you reside in a smoke management space and burn home coal, you possibly can see your self fined £300 for emitting an excessive amount of smoke.
House coal is probably going too troublesome to supply, however it’s all the time price double-checking that any coal you purchase is classed as Smokeless Coal – like this from Amazon – which has been deemed secure to make use of.
You ought to by no means burn any coal in a wooden burner – coal ought to solely be burnt in multi-fuel designs.
5. Polished, handled, painted or varnished wooden
(Image credit score: Getty Images)
Any wooden that has been handled or coated with chemical compounds ought to by no means be burnt. This contains waste furnishings, MDF, laminate, particle board and any type of composite wooden. This is as a result of the chemical coats or glues used within the development of those merchandise can launch poisonous fumes when burnt.
Like printed paper and pallet wooden, additionally they burn unreliably and can create a number of smoke, growing your danger of chimney fires.
